REUTERS/Androniki Christodoulou/File Photo Summary Companies China cuts short-term rates Japan GDP beats expectations, Nikkei jumps MSCI Asia ex-Japan index falls 0.2% SYDNEY, Aug 15 (Reuters) - Asian stockmarkets were pinned near one-month lows on Tuesday as China cut short-term loan rates and reverse repo rates, with investors awaiting shopping and industrial output data for more news on the slowing of the world's second-biggest economy.
